Punjab Newsline, Shimla, August 15-

Independence Day was celebrated in the High Court of Himachal Pradesh today, with great fervor and enthusiasm. The event commenced with the hoisting of the National Flag by the Chief Justice, MS Ramachandra Rao, followed by the National Anthem, played by Himachal Pradesh Home Guard Band.
The Chief Justice unfurled the National Flag and inspected the Guard of Honour. Judges of the High Court, Justice Tarlok Singh Chauhan, Justice Vivek Singh Thakur, Justice Ajay Mohan Goel, Justice Jyotsna Rewal Dua, Justice Satyen Vaidya, Justice Sushil Kukreja, Justice Ranjan Sharma, Justice Bipin Chander Negi and Justice Rakesh Kainthla were present on the occasion.
The Chairperson, H.P. State Human Rights Commission, Justice PS Rana, former Judges of High Court, Justice KC Sood, Justice VK Sharma, Advocate General, Senior Advocates, and other members of High Court Bar Association, Registrar General, Registrars, Judicial Officers posted at Shimla and other dignitaries were also present on the occasion.
The officers and officials of the High Court Registry, District Courts Shimla, Office of the AG, ASGI of India, H.P. Judicial Academy, H.P. SLSA and other Offices based in HC premises participated in the ID celebrations.
